Comparison Between Traditional Wheel Barrows And Power Wheel Barrows
1. Weight capabilities
Whether you decide to get a traditional wheelbarrow or a power wheelbarrow, the point of it is that you need to carry some things from one point to the next. Whatever you need to love is too heavy to move without the assistance of a machine such as a wheelbarrow hence you need to make use of one.
A traditional wheelbarrow will serve you well if you need to move weights below 100kg. The closer you get to the 100kg mark in terms of weight, the more difficult it will become to push the wheelbarrow around. Therefore, if you need to move anything heavier than that, a traditional wheelbarrow won’t work.
On the other hand, mini dumpers are designed to carry heavy loads. If you have some heavy-duty work to do on your farm or at your construction site, you need to make use of this machine.
The weight limit for a power wheelbarrow is far higher than that of a traditional wheelbarrow. Some of these machines can carry up to 800kg which makes them really good for heavy workloads.
Choosing which of the two you need will depend on the kind of work you need to do. If you just want to do light work around your garden, a traditional wheelbarrow will do but if you have more heavy-duty needs, you will need a mini dumper.
2. Operation
These two kinds of wheelbarrows are operated and work in different ways. A traditional wheelbarrow requires that a person push it around and basically exert their energy into the moving of the weight in the wheelbarrow. The person using the wheelbarrow also needs to manually direct it and ensure that they maintain its balance.
This isn’t the case with a mini dumper. The machine runs on an engine that can be powered by petrol, diesel or electricity. The engine provides all the energy needed for the moving of the weight carried by the wheelbarrow. The person using this machine does not need to put any energy into it and instead, they just need to move the controls and let the machine do the work itself.
3. Balance
Maintaining balance is important when you are using any kind of wheelbarrow because if the machine loses its balance, it is likely to fall over and dump its contents in the wrong place. You don’t want the manure intended for your garden being spread all over your driveway because your wheelbarrow lost balance.
A traditional wheelbarrow has one wheel at the front which makes it difficult to maintain balance when you are using it, it requires that you have the significant upper body strength to keep it from falling over, especially when it is carrying a significant weight.
Mini dumpers have been equipped with four wheels to ensure that they have a balance at all times. It is highly unlikely that this machine will fall over on its side when it is in use. The wheelbarrow will ensure that you dump the contents of it exactly where you intend. In this regard, power wheelbarrows are a better option.
4. Terrain navigation
There are times when you need to navigate difficult terrain with your wheelbarrow and traditional ones are difficult to use on rough terrains. It becomes difficult to push the wheelbarrow over such terrain and you could even get hurt while trying to move your material.
Navigating tough terrain is much easier when you have a mini dumper. A combination of the machine’s power, the material used to build it and the four wheels it is equipped with ensures that the wheelbarrow can navigate lost terrains. A 20-degree slope is a light work for most of these machines and this shows how much ease they bring when the terrain is rough.
